Hop Wallop
Brewery: Victory Brewing Company
Alcohol By Volume: 8.50%
Beer Style: Imperial IPA
Availability: Year Round
Average of 2 ratings: 3.5 stars.
Description:
We celebrate the pioneering spirit of old Horace 'Hop' Wallop and those who dare mighty adventurous things in this vivid, robust ale. As our annual homage to the hop harvest, expect loads of aromatic splendor and bitter beauty.

Appearance - 4.0
Pours an inch of white head into a tulip glass. It has a nice retention and leaves some spider lacing as it recedes. The beer color is sort of atypical for a DIPA. It's some what hazy and is a light in color with a golden straw appearance. Almost reminds me of a wheat beer.
Aroma - 3.5
It's a got a hoppy nose that consists primarily of grassy hops along with a grainy aroma. There's also a subtle fruit smell.
Mouthfeel - 3.5
Medium in body with active carbonation. It's slightly oily in the mouth from the hops.
Taste - 3.0
Bitterness up front followed by a bready flavors and the German malts. Next up are some spicy and grassy hops paired with a little bit of pine. It finishes bitter with a slightly fruity aftertaste. Alcohol is hidden very well, I wouldn't have guessed it was above 8%.
Overall - 3.5
A nice hoppy brew, but it didn't really do it for me. I prefer more of the citrus, orange, and grapefruit flavors from an imperial IPA, rather than the grassy, flowery ones.
